Mauritian AML/CTF/CPF regulators and other agencies aren’t waiting.

👮‍♀️ FIU – Financial Intelligence Unit (national intelligence hub + direct AML/CFT supervisor for lawyers, notaries, estate agents, high-value dealers/jewellers & other DNFBPs)

👮 Bank of Mauritius (BoM) – Banking sector supervisor

👮 Financial Services Commission (FSC) – Non-bank financial institutions, licensed financial entities, and certain TCSPs.

👮‍♀️ National Sanctions Secretariat – UN targeted financial sanctions & CPF
